13:30 Doncaster – Nusret
It’s really interesting that Joseph O’Brien sends Nusret here as he was so impressive at Punchestown and, getting weight from Scriptwriter, I feel has to be the selection. Joseph will have a handle on Scriptwriter as well because his dad trained him.

13:50 Cheltenham – War Lord
War Lord has got some very good form that ties in with Edwardstone from last season and we all saw what he did last weekend winning the Tingle Creek so I think this horse is not badly handicapped in this sphere. It was a very good run at Aintree in a grade 1 over 2 1/2 and he showed up well at Exeter and surely has to be a player round here. I am not convinced Il Ridoto is an out-and-out stayer so this stiffer track may not suit. Fantastic Lady is a good filly and bolted up in a listed race at Market Rasen. I think she could be the other value play in this contest.
14:25 Cheltenham – Epatante
It’s hard to believe Epatante is only eight as she seems to have been around forever but that was a very good run behind Constitution Hill at Newcastle. She is strong around here and gets 5lbs and more from some of her rivals. I Like To Move It won nicely last time and he is a young improver. Knappers Hill impressed me at Wincanton beating the course specialist Sceau Royal easily in a fast time but I’m sticking with Epatante.

14:40 Doncaster – Maninsane
Lilly Pinchin rides Maninsane, taking 3lbs off. He was a good winner last time and the form got a boost with the third that day winning at Lingfield earlier in the week.
15:00 Cheltenham – Grand Soir
John McConnell has a great record at the track and you always have to respect his runners at Cheltenham and Grand Soir will definitely stay. Sometimes this race turns into a bit of war and I think this lad is a bit of value against the top two, Outlaw Peter and Weveallbeencaught.

15:15 Doncaster – Gavroche D’allier
This is a terrible race but somebody has to win it and Gavroche D’allier has been running okay in Maiden hurdles. Rated only 94 with cheek pieces on first time he has to be a player.
15:35 Cheltenham – Martello Sky
Lucy Wadham’s charge Martello Sky won this race last year and amazingly runs off the very same handicap mark as then. She just didn’t get home at Kempton as she pulled very hard in the early part of that race. Theatre Glory is the obvious danger. She got on a real roll last year winning at Huntingdon Warwick Castle and here at Cheltenham in April. She skipped round the track then and she is a good filly, but I just feel Martello Sky is the one.
